'Tower' LEDS for instrument cluster-- any good?
I was thinking of changing my dash board lights to some better LED ones... have looked on the forum and it seems that very wide angle LEDs are the ones to go for, not necessarily all out brightness. Has anyone tried this type of LED cos it seems ideal..
501/194/T10 New Mini Light Tower 9 Leds Xenon White by Ultra Leds U.K Ta, Chaz

On a 33 you need 5 for the main cluster and 3 smaller ones for the centre set. Not sure if they fit 32 and I done a 32 dash, but it can't be that difficult.

It is as easy as Dean says, i just got the tower LEDs today and fitted them, they are fantastic, very bright (can notice the illumination in daylight) and perfectly illuminate all areas of the dash clocks. No messing around with resistors or anything just a direct swap. Now that Dean showed me how to get the dash out did the whole job in 20 mins.
The tower LEDs were approx £20 for 5. Ill post a pic up later when its darker so you can see the full effect. Gonna have to do the torque/boost/oil temp ones now too!
